This was an interstitial book, with bits and pieces of it read while doing other things and so ideas and snatches of it stand out - the way Giovanni writes about love, about the physical objects and the doing for and making do that make up love.
And the stories of oppression and what it takes to just...survive. To hope in the universe that one day some child or child's child's or even further along with live and love and delight because you kept on.

I found Giovanni because someone posted her spider poem online and it immediately spoke to my soul. I'm not sure any of these caught me quite so utterly, but I appreciated them all.
(For those wondering, I'm talking about Allowables.)
